Funeral Services for Mrs. Leta Irene Beaty Norrod, age 83, of Monroe will be conducted 1 p.m., Saturday, June 5, 2021 from the chapel of Speck Funeral Home.  Bro. Nolen Cantrell and Bro. Tommy Johnson will officiate.  Burial to follow in the Green Hill Cemetery.  The family will welcome friends on Saturday morning from 10 a.m. until time of services.

Mrs. Leta passed to her Heavenly Home on Wednesday morning, June 2, 2021 from the Morningside Assisted Living of Cookeville, Tennessee.  She was born August 26, 1937 in the Robbinstown Community, in Pickett County, Tennessee to the late Porter and Clara Copeland Beaty.  Leta was lovingly devoted to her husband of sixty-four years and her two sons.  She cherished her relationship with their wives.  She received great joy from her grandchildren and great grandchildren.  She enjoyed baking and cooking, especially chocolate gravy.

Her pastimes included sewing, flower gardening and watching birds.  She was an active member of Oakdale Baptist Church.  Throughout her life she served the Lord by teaching Sunday School classes, working in Vacation Bible School and singing.   

Leta would sing for her Lord in the choir and some solos.  She sang in a ladies’ quartet, the Harmonettes, for six years. They sang Southern Gospel music and opened one concert for the Kingsmen Quartet.  Now she is singing His praises with joy to her loving Savior and heavenly Father.
